Heat a large skillet or sauté pan over medium-high heat.
Add the ground beef and cook until browned, breaking it apart into small chunks with a spatula. Drain any excess grease.
Reduce the heat to medium, then add butter to the skillet and let it melt.
Sprinkle the flour over the beef and stir well. Cook for 1–2 minutes to eliminate the raw flour taste.
Gradually whisk in beef broth and milk, ensuring no lumps form.
Add the pasta shells, gar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, salt, and black pepper. Stir to combine.
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ce the heat to low and cover the pan.
Simmer for about 12–15 minutes, occasionally stirring, until the pasta is tender and the sauce has thickened.
Remove the skillet from the heat and stir in the shredded cheddar cheese until melted and smooth.
Taste and adjust seasoning if needed. Serve hot and enjoy!
